Friday Night Is Music Night features Pink Martini performing with the ÃÛÑ¿´«Ã½ Concert Orchestra at The Royal Albert Hall earlier this week.

Founded by the classically trained pianist Thomas M Lauderdale in 1994, the twelve-piece ensemble performs its multilingual repertoire on concert stages, and with symphony orchestras around the world.

They've been described as somewhere between a 1930s Cuban dance orchestra, a classical chamber music ensemble, a Brazilian marching street band and Japanese film noir. Lauderdale describes them as "a rollicking around-the-world musical adventure... if the United Nations had a house band in 1962, hopefully we'd be that band."

For this performance Pink Martini are joined by vocalist Storm Large and Ken Bruce presents for Radio 2.
